CIA-2 SVN module commit messages in IRC



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hi,

Today I looked into why the old CIA-1 bot we have in #gossip on GIMPNet
IRC wasn't forwarding commit messages for the gossip project.

For those that don't know what I am talking about, if you have a project
in GNOME's Subversion, you can have your project specific commit
messages show up in an IRC channel of your choice. The process for
getting this set up has now been automated and you can do that here:

    http://cia.navi.cx/account/

After contacting Micah Dowty about it this was his response:

- ----

Ahh.. It looks like GNOME's recent client-side change broke modules.
They aren't extracting any module information from paths on the
client-side, so CIA sees GNOME as just a single giant project now.

The correct solution is to ask for GNOME's client scripts to be fixed
(there's an optional regex for parsing out module and branch info) but
you can work around this temporarily by using the following advanced
filter:

<match path="/message/source/project">gnome</match>
<find path="/message/body/commit/files">gossip/trunk</find>
<formatter medium="irc"/>

- ----

This should help temporarily, but does anyone know who maintains GNOME's
client scripts so we can fix this?

- --
Regards,
Martyn
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.3 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FFr78JwpLEnE7M298RAgYfAJ0QA9wh2Ywn7gp07Z9Ba/f3YG1cBwCfeB0Q
jKtHj8eHfMMgQd6BJyTQvhY=
=aUfu
-----END PGP SIGNATURE-----



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]